Pat the tuna dry. Sprinkle it liberally with kosher salt and fresh ground black pepper on both sides to get a nice even coating (about ¾ teaspoon kosher salt for 8 ounces). Heat the oil in a medium skillet over medium high heat. Add the tuna steak and cook 1 to 2 minutes per side, until lightly browned on the outside but still rare on the inside.

Grilled Tuna Steak Salad. Heat a clean grill or a grill pan or griddle over high heat. Wipe with a thin layer of oil over the surface using tongs and a paper towel dipped in olive oil. Wipe over the surface a few times until it's slick. Pat the tuna steaks dry with paper towels, then season with a bit of salt and pepper.
